Bài viết trên blog này chỉ cho bạn cách ghi dữ liệu vào Excel bằng PowerShell. Dưới đây là đoạn mã và giải thích trong phần nhận xét về cách hoạt động của mã Show
# Khai báo đối tượng Excel (bạn cần cài đặt Excel) $ExcelObj = Đối tượng mới -comobject Excel. Đăng kí # Hiển thị ứng dụng Excel trên màn hình của bạn $ExcelObj. hiển thị=$true # Mở tệp Excel $ExcelWorkBook = $ExcelObj. sách bài tập. mở(“C. \PS\corp_ad_users. xlsx”) # Để xác thực trang tính $ExcelWorkBook. trang tính. fl Tên, chỉ mục # CORP_users là một Trang tính trong sổ làm việc $Excel WorkSheet = $Excel WorkBook. trang tính. Mục(“CORP_users”) # Để xác thực trang tính $ExcelWorkBook. Bảng hoạt động. fl Tên, Chỉ mục # Dưới đây là tất cả các phương pháp bạn có thể sử dụng để đọc ô B4 $ExcelWorkSheet. Phạm vi (“B4”). Chữ $ExcelWorkSheet. Phạm vi ("B4. B 4"). Chữ $ExcelWorkSheet. Phạm vi(“B4″,”B4”). Chữ $ExcelWorkSheet. tế bào. Mục(4, 2). chữ $ExcelWorkSheet. tế bào. Mục(4, 2). giá trị2 $ExcelWorkSheet. Cột. Mục(2). hàng. Mục(4). Chữ $ExcelWorkSheet. hàng. Mục(4). Cột. Mục(2). Chữ # Dưới đây là cách bạn có thể ghi dữ liệu trong Excel $ExcelWorkSheet. Phạm vi("A6") = 'Người dùng' $ExcelWorkSheet. Phạm vi("B6") = 'Người dùng' $ExcelWorkSheet. Phạm vi("C6") = 'Người dùng cuối' # Lưu sau khi viết $ExcelWorkBook. Tiết kiệm() # Đóng tệp Excel $ExcelWorkBook. đóng($true) $ExcelObj. Từ bỏ() # Vứt bỏ đối tượng Excel [Hệ thống. thời gian chạy. dịch vụ tương tác. nguyên soái]. ReleaseComObject($ExcelObj) Loại bỏ biến ExcelObj Bạn sẽ thấy tệp Excel giống như tệp bên dưới sau khi bạn đang chạy tập lệnh PowerShell Tải xuống mã nguồn. https. //github. com/chanmmn/powershell/blob/main/WriteExcel. ps1/?WT. mc_id=DP-MVP-36769 Thẩm quyền giải quyết. http. //woshub. com/read-write-excel-files-powershell/?WT. mc_id=DP-MVP-36769 Chia sẻ cái nàyNhư thế nàyThích Đang tải. Có liên quanBạn có muốn tìm hiểu cách chạy nhiều lệnh trên cùng một dòng không? • Windows 2012 R2 Danh sách thiết bịTại đây bạn có thể tìm thấy danh sách các thiết bị được sử dụng để tạo hướng dẫn này
Liên kết này cũng sẽ hiển thị danh sách phần mềm được sử dụng để tạo hướng dẫn này Hướng dẫn liên quan - PowerShellTrên trang này, chúng tôi cung cấp quyền truy cập nhanh vào danh sách hướng dẫn liên quan đến PowerShell
Hướng dẫn Powershell - Tạo bảng tính ExcelBắt đầu một dòng lệnh Powershell Tạo tệp Excel bằng Powershell Sao chép vào clipboard Định cấu hình khả năng hiển thị của Excel Sao chép vào clipboard Thêm sổ làm việc vào tệp Excel Sao chép vào clipboard Thêm một trang tính vào sổ làm việc Excel Sao chép vào clipboard Thêm chú thích vào trang tính Excel Sao chép vào clipboard Định dạng các ô Excel bằng Powershell Sao chép vào clipboard Thêm dữ liệu vào trang tính Excel Sao chép vào clipboard Tập trung tất cả dữ liệu Sao chép vào clipboard Thêm đường viền bằng Powershell Sao chép vào clipboard Định cấu hình tất cả các cột để tự động điều chỉnh bằng Powershell Sao chép vào clipboard Lưu file excel bằng Powershell Sao chép vào clipboard Đây là bảng tính được tạo bằng Powershell Xin chúc mừng. Bạn có thể tạo tệp Excel bằng Powershell PowerShell có thể tương tác với Excel không?Xuất và nhập vào và từ Excel bằng mô-đun PowerShell ImportExcel. ImportExcel là mô-đun PowerShell cho phép bạn nhập hoặc xuất dữ liệu trực tiếp từ bảng tính Excel mà không cần cài đặt Microsoft Excel trên máy tính .
PowerShell có thể tự động hóa Excel không?Trong bài viết này, chúng ta sẽ tìm hiểu cách thao tác với các hàng và cột trong Excel để tự động tạo báo cáo lặp lại trong ps (PowerShell) . Tháng trước tôi được giao dự án tự động hóa báo cáo tổng kết tài chính hàng tháng. Và đó là khi tôi bắt gặp ps, một cách tuyệt vời để tự động hóa mọi thứ và mọi thứ.
PowerApps có thể ghi vào Excel không?PowerApps có thể dễ dàng kết nối với các nguồn dữ liệu khác nhau như Excel, SharePoint, Azure SQL, Outlook và nhiều nguồn khác để đọc và ghi dữ liệu . Nó cũng có thể kết nối với nhiều ứng dụng bên thứ ba không phải của Microsoft như Dropbox và Google Docs.
Làm cách nào để chuyển đổi XLSX sang CSV bằng PowerShell?chuyển xlsx sang csv bằng powershell . foreach ($ws bằng $wb. Bảng tính) { $ws. SaveAs("$myDir\" + $File + ". csv", 6) $Excel. Từ bỏ() |